Website Optimization Examples

Optimizing your website is crucial for improving performance and user experience. Below are several strategies that can help enhance the speed and functionality of your site:
- Image Compression: Reducing image size without sacrificing quality can significantly decrease page load times.
- Minification of CSS and JavaScript: Removing unnecessary spaces and characters from your code can streamline the loading process.
- Implementing Caching: Caching static resources like images and scripts ensures faster access to your site for returning visitors.
To further elaborate on these methods, let's explore them in a detailed table:
Optimization Technique | Benefit | Implementation |
---|---|---|
Image Compression | Faster load times and reduced bandwidth usage. | Use tools like TinyPNG or ImageOptim to compress images before uploading. |
Minification | Improved site speed through smaller file sizes. | Use online tools such as CSSNano or UglifyJS to minimize your files. |
Content Caching | Reduces server load and enhances user experience by loading resources quicker. | Configure cache settings through your CMS or server settings (e.g., .htaccess). |
Note: Website optimization is an ongoing process. Regular performance checks and updates are essential to keep your site running efficiently.
Optimizing Image Sizes for Faster Web Pages
In today's digital landscape, the performance of a website plays a crucial role in user experience and SEO rankings. Large image files can slow down page load times, leading to higher bounce rates and reduced engagement. One of the most effective ways to improve a website's speed is through the implementation of image compression techniques.
By reducing the file size of images without compromising on visual quality, you can significantly enhance your website’s loading time. This process not only optimizes user experience but also improves the efficiency of your website, leading to better search engine rankings and greater accessibility across various devices and network conditions.
Key Image Compression Strategies
- Lossy Compression: This technique reduces image quality to achieve higher compression. It is often used for photographs or images where slight quality loss is acceptable.
- Lossless Compression: This method preserves the image quality while reducing file size. It is ideal for images that require maximum clarity, such as logos and illustrations.
- Vector Images: Using vector-based images (SVGs) instead of raster images can help reduce file size, especially for simple graphics like icons and logos.
Tools for Compressing Images
- ImageOptim: A popular tool for Mac users that optimizes images in various formats without sacrificing quality.
- TinyPNG: An online platform that provides both PNG and JPEG image compression with great results.
- Adobe Photoshop: A more advanced option for image compression, allowing users to adjust the quality and file size manually.
“By optimizing images, not only do you speed up your website, but you also enhance the overall user experience, which can result in higher conversion rates.”
Comparison of Image Compression Techniques
Technique | File Size Reduction | Quality Impact |
---|---|---|
Lossy Compression | High | Moderate to High Loss |
Lossless Compression | Low to Moderate | No Loss |
Vector Images | High (for simple images) | No Loss |
Improving Mobile Adaptability for Seamless User Interaction
In today's digital landscape, a seamless mobile experience is essential for retaining users and driving conversions. With a significant percentage of website traffic coming from mobile devices, it is crucial for websites to adjust their layout, navigation, and functionality according to varying screen sizes and orientations. Optimizing mobile responsiveness helps users access content more easily, reducing frustration and increasing engagement.
For websites to perform well on mobile, the design should not only be visually appealing but also intuitive and accessible. Implementing mobile-first strategies ensures that key elements of the site, such as buttons, menus, and forms, adapt appropriately without sacrificing functionality. The result is a more enjoyable experience for users, regardless of their device.
Key Mobile Optimization Techniques
- Responsive Layouts: Ensure that all content scales properly across devices by using flexible grids and relative units like percentages, rather than fixed sizes.
- Touch-Friendly Navigation: Large, easy-to-tap buttons and a simplified menu system can significantly improve the mobile user experience.
- Adaptive Images: Use responsive images that adjust their resolution based on the screen size to improve load times and performance.
Best Practices for Mobile Optimization
- Prioritize Content: Focus on key information first, ensuring that the most important elements are immediately visible without excessive scrolling.
- Test on Multiple Devices: Always test the website across various devices to ensure consistent performance and usability.
- Minimize Load Time: Compress images, use lazy loading, and remove unnecessary scripts to enhance speed and mobile performance.
“Mobile-first design is no longer optional–it's a necessity for maintaining user engagement and maximizing conversions.”
Example of Optimized Mobile Layout
Element | Desktop Version | Mobile Version |
---|---|---|
Header | Full-width navigation bar with dropdown menus | Compact hamburger menu for easy access |
Images | Large images with fixed dimensions | Responsive images that adjust based on screen size |
Forms | Standard desktop forms | Touch-friendly forms with larger input fields |
Improving Conversion Rates with Landing Page A/B Testing
Optimizing landing pages is essential for increasing the performance of digital marketing campaigns. By testing different elements on a page, businesses can determine what resonates best with their audience, leading to higher conversion rates. A/B testing is one of the most effective methods for achieving this, allowing marketers to compare two versions of a page and see which one performs better in terms of user engagement and conversion.
Through structured A/B testing, you can identify key improvements and adjustments to increase user retention, reduce bounce rates, and ultimately drive more conversions. This process involves tweaking various elements such as call-to-action buttons, headline copy, page layout, and images. The insights gained can help inform the design and content strategy of future landing pages.
Key Elements to Test in Landing Pages
- Headline - Test different headline variations to see which one grabs attention and conveys your message most effectively.
- Call-to-Action (CTA) - Experiment with CTA placement, wording, and design to find the most compelling option.
- Images - Assess the impact of visual content by swapping out images or changing their placement on the page.
- Form Length - Shorten or lengthen forms to see how it affects user willingness to submit information.
"A/B testing allows you to make data-driven decisions rather than relying on assumptions about what might work best on your landing page."
Best Practices for A/B Testing
- Test One Element at a Time - Focusing on one change per test will help you clearly attribute the results to a specific element.
- Ensure Statistical Significance - Make sure the sample size is large enough for reliable conclusions.
- Run Tests for Sufficient Time - Avoid jumping to conclusions too early; let tests run long enough to gather accurate data.
Example of A/B Test Results
Test Element | Version A | Version B | Conversion Rate |
---|---|---|---|
CTA Button Color | Blue | Green | 5.2% |
Headline | "Start Your Free Trial Today" | "Get Started with a Free Trial" | 6.1% |
Optimizing Content for Enhanced SEO Performance
To improve a website's search engine ranking, optimizing its content is crucial. Well-crafted, relevant, and high-quality content helps attract both users and search engine crawlers. By focusing on specific keywords, structuring the content appropriately, and ensuring readability, websites can significantly enhance their visibility on search engine result pages (SERPs).
Effective content optimization involves a balance between keyword usage and user engagement. Overusing keywords can lead to keyword stuffing, which negatively impacts rankings. Instead, strategic placement of keywords in headings, subheadings, and throughout the text enhances both readability and SEO performance.
Key Techniques for Content Optimization
- Strategic Keyword Placement: Use target keywords naturally in titles, headings, and body text. Avoid over-optimization.
- Quality and Relevance: Create content that provides value and answers user queries.
- Internal Linking: Link to other relevant pages within your website to improve user experience and SEO.
- Content Freshness: Regularly update content to keep it relevant and accurate, signaling to search engines that the site is active.
Content Structure and Readability
- Use of Headings: Ensure proper use of H1, H2, H3 tags to structure content logically for both users and search engines.
- Short Paragraphs: Break content into digestible paragraphs to improve user experience.
- Multimedia: Include images, videos, and infographics to enhance engagement and keep users on your site longer.
"High-quality, user-centered content drives both engagement and organic traffic. Make sure your content answers real questions and addresses user needs."
Table: Content Optimization Checklist
Optimization Factor | Action |
---|---|
Keyword Usage | Strategically place keywords without over-stuffing. |
Content Length | Aim for 1,000+ words for comprehensive coverage. |
Internal Links | Link to related pages within the site to keep users engaged. |
Multimedia | Include relevant images or videos to support content. |
Optimizing Website Navigation for Lower Bounce Rates
Website navigation plays a critical role in user engagement. A complex or confusing menu can lead visitors to quickly leave a site, increasing bounce rates. Streamlining navigation helps users find content faster, enhancing their experience and encouraging them to explore more pages. Simplified, well-organized navigation directly correlates with lower abandonment rates and better overall site performance.
Focusing on clear, intuitive menus and logical site structure can greatly reduce the likelihood of visitors exiting prematurely. By offering easy-to-follow pathways and minimizing the number of steps needed to find relevant information, websites can maintain user attention for longer periods.
Effective Strategies for Simplified Navigation
- Limit the number of menu options to avoid overwhelming the user.
- Use descriptive labels for each section to make it clear where each link leads.
- Ensure the navigation bar is always visible and accessible, even when scrolling.
- Organize content into categories that make sense for the user's journey.
"Simplifying the navigation structure is crucial for increasing user retention and minimizing bounce rates."
Menu Layouts and Their Impact
Layout Type | Advantages | Disadvantages |
---|---|---|
Horizontal Menu | Ideal for sites with limited categories. Provides a clean, simple look. | Can become cluttered on larger sites, especially on mobile devices. |
Vertical Menu | Works well for sites with numerous categories. Easier to scale for large content. | Takes up more screen space, potentially causing clutter on smaller screens. |
Hamburger Menu | Space-efficient for mobile users. Keeps the design minimalistic. | Can be difficult for users to navigate, especially if they are unfamiliar with the icon. |
Optimizing Page Load Speed with Lazy Loading
Lazy loading is an effective technique that helps improve web page performance by deferring the loading of non-essential resources until they are needed. By delaying the loading of images, videos, or other media content until the user scrolls to that part of the page, this method significantly reduces the initial load time of a website, making it faster for users to interact with the page. This is particularly important for sites with large images or heavy media content.
Implementing lazy loading can not only improve user experience but also contribute to better SEO rankings. By decreasing the initial load time, you increase the chances of a page being indexed faster by search engines. Below are some examples and key points on how to effectively implement this technique.
How Lazy Loading Improves Performance
- Faster initial load: Non-essential content, such as images or iframes, does not block the initial rendering of the page.
- Reduced bandwidth usage: Only content within the user's viewport is loaded initially, conserving both bandwidth and server resources.
- Improved user engagement: Faster load times lead to better overall user satisfaction, reducing bounce rates.
Examples of Lazy Loading Techniques
- Image Lazy Loading: Images are only loaded when they come into the user's view as they scroll.
- Video Lazy Loading: Videos are loaded only when the user clicks to view them, reducing unnecessary bandwidth usage.
- Iframe Lazy Loading: Embedding services, such as maps or social media content, load only when needed.
"Lazy loading can boost your website's performance by decreasing page load times and enhancing the user experience, which in turn improves SEO metrics and user retention."
Performance Comparison Before and After Lazy Loading
Before Lazy Loading | After Lazy Loading |
---|---|
Slow initial page load due to heavy media content | Fast initial load as content is loaded only when required |
Increased bandwidth usage as all images and videos load at once | Reduced bandwidth consumption by loading media when in viewport |
Higher bounce rates due to slower load times | Lower bounce rates as users experience faster interaction |
Improving Website Security with HTTPS Protocol
Implementing a secure protocol like HTTPS (HyperText Transfer Protocol Secure) is essential for safeguarding sensitive information exchanged between users and websites. It helps prevent third parties from intercepting data, ensuring the confidentiality and integrity of user interactions. A website using HTTPS is encrypted, providing an added layer of protection for both users and administrators.
One of the significant reasons to adopt HTTPS is to build trust with users. Websites without HTTPS often display a "Not Secure" warning in the browser, which may discourage visitors from continuing. By switching to HTTPS, a site shows its commitment to data privacy and security, encouraging user engagement and preventing potential data breaches.
Benefits of HTTPS Protocol
- Encryption: HTTPS ensures that the data exchanged between the user and the website is encrypted, preventing unauthorized access.
- Authentication: HTTPS guarantees that the website the user is communicating with is the legitimate one, preventing attacks like phishing.
- Data Integrity: HTTPS ensures that the data cannot be altered during transmission, maintaining the accuracy of information.
Steps to Implement HTTPS
- Obtain an SSL/TLS certificate from a trusted Certificate Authority (CA).
- Install the certificate on your web server.
- Configure your server to redirect HTTP traffic to HTTPS.
- Ensure that all internal links and resources (such as images and scripts) are loaded over HTTPS.
- Test your site for potential vulnerabilities and ensure it is fully compliant with HTTPS standards.
Websites that use HTTPS are ranked higher by search engines like Google, enhancing their visibility and credibility.
SSL Certificate Types
Type | Description |
---|---|
Domain Validation (DV) | Basic level of validation, suitable for smaller websites. |
Organization Validation (OV) | Offers higher security by verifying the organization behind the domain. |
Extended Validation (EV) | Provides the highest level of security with a green address bar and strict verification process. |
Leveraging User Feedback to Refine Website Performance
Integrating user insights into the website optimization process is essential for creating a tailored and efficient user experience. Feedback from visitors helps identify bottlenecks, usability issues, and areas where improvements can be made. By utilizing feedback channels, website owners can better understand their audience's needs and align their website performance with user expectations.
Additionally, user feedback enables continuous refinement, ensuring that the site evolves according to user preferences and new technological trends. By using real-time input, website managers can prioritize changes that will most significantly impact user satisfaction and engagement.
Effective Methods to Collect User Feedback
- Surveys and Questionnaires: Direct questions allow users to voice their concerns and provide suggestions.
- Live Chat Support: Instant communication with users helps capture real-time feedback on website usability.
- Heatmaps: Visual representations of user interactions help identify problem areas and opportunities for improvement.
- User Testing: Observing users interact with the site in real-time highlights pain points that may not be obvious through analytics alone.
Prioritizing User Feedback
Once feedback is gathered, it is essential to prioritize actionable insights to maximize the impact on website performance. Here's how to approach this task:
- Identify common patterns: Look for recurring issues that multiple users have mentioned.
- Evaluate user impact: Prioritize issues that affect the largest segment of users or key business metrics.
- Consider feasibility: Balance the urgency of changes with available resources and development timelines.
"User feedback serves as a compass for guiding website improvements, ensuring that every enhancement resonates with the audience's needs."
Example of Feedback-Driven Improvements
Below is a table showing common feedback areas and corresponding performance adjustments:
Feedback Area | Action Taken |
---|---|
Slow page load times | Optimized images and reduced unnecessary scripts to improve loading speed. |
Navigation confusion | Redesigned the menu for clearer categorization and easier access. |
Inaccessible forms | Improved form labels and field validation to enhance usability. |